Grilled Vegetable Burrata Sandwich with Lemon Thyme Honey Mustard:

Ingredients:

  • 1 large eggplant, sliced
  • 1 zucchini, sliced
  • 1 red bell pepper, sliced
  • 1 yellow bell pepper, sliced
  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 4 slices of whole-grain bread
  • 8 oz burrata cheese
  • Fresh basil leaves for garnish

For Lemon Thyme Honey Mustard:

  • 3 tablespoons Dijon mustard
  • 2 tablespoons honey
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on fresh thyme leaves
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the grill to medium-high heat.
  2. In a bowl, toss the sliced eggplant, zucchini, red bell pepper, and yellow bell pepper with olive oil, salt, and pepper.
  3. Grill the vegetables until they are tender and have grill marks, about 5-7 minutes per side. Remove from the grill and set aside.
  4. In a small bowl, whisk together Dijon mustard, honey, fresh lemon juice, thyme leaves, salt, and pepper to make the Lemon Thyme Honey Mustard sauce.
  5. Toast the slices of whole-grain bread on the grill or in a toaster.
  6. Assemble the sandwiches by spreading a generous layer of Lemon Thyme Honey Mustard on each slice of toasted bread.
  7. Place a layer of grilled vegetables on the bottom slices of bread.
  8. Tear the burrata cheese into pieces and distribute it evenly over the vegetables.
  9. Top with fresh basil leaves and cover with the remaining slices of bread.
  10. Press the sandwiches together gently, and if desired, secure with toothpicks.
  11. Serve immediately and enjoy your Grilled Vegetable Burrata Sandwich with Lemon Thyme Honey Mustard!
